Regular maintenance keeps the digital thermostat water bath in good operating condition. Drain the tank every now and then and clean the interior with gentle soap and warm water. Clean well to prevent residue. Never use rough chemicals which will rust inner linings. Inspect check controls and the power cord for wear and tear, and maintain ventilation openings unobstructed. Calibration checks provide continuous temperature accuracy. Throughout normal maintenance, the digital thermostat water bath will provide precise and reliable heat for lab testing and research.

Q: What is the primary function of a water bath in the laboratory? A: A water bath is used to maintain samples at a constant temperature for extended periods, providing stable heating conditions for experiments and reactions. Q: Why is distilled water recommended for use in a water bath? A: Distilled water is preferred because it prevents mineral buildup, reduces corrosion, and helps extend the lifespan of the equipment. Q: How often should the water in a water bath be replaced? A:When contamination or visible residue occurs, it should be replaced at least once a week or more frequently to ensure cleanliness and accurate heating performance. Q: What safety measures should be taken when operating a water bath? A: Users should avoid overfilling, keep electrical components dry, and regularly check temperature controls to prevent overheating or short circuits. Q: Can a water bath be used for heating flammable liquids? A: No, flammable liquids should never be heated in a water bath, as vapors can ignite when exposed to heat or electrical sparks.
